9 φιλοκαλέω
A love the beautiful, Th.2.40;φιλοκαλεῖν τὴν φύσιν.. εἰκός ἐστι Chrysipp.Stoic.2.334
.2 to be enthusiastic, esp. for the beautiful or the good,περὶ τὰς εὐωχίας λαμπρυνόμενοι Str.14.1.20
; εἰς ταύτην τὴν ἐπιβολήν this project (sc. of a beautiful tomb), D.S.1.66, cf. 13.90;περὶ παιδοτροφίαν J.Ap.1.12
;περὶ τὴν τῶν λόγων ἐμπειρίαν D.Chr.18.1
: c. inf.,φ. Ἑλληνικαῖς φυτείαις διακοσμῆσαι τὰ βασίλεια Plu.Alex.35
.3 beautify, elaborate,τὰ περὶ τὴν ἐκφορὰν βασιλικῶς D.S.20.37
; τοῖς πλούτοις πεφιλοκαληκότων [τὰς κτήσεις] πρὸς ἀπόλαυσιν ib.8; in literary style, study effect, Philostr.VS2.4.2.4 Arithm., elaborate, work out a calculation,ὡς ἔνεστί τινα δι' ἑαυτοῦ φιλοκαλήσαντα κατανοῆσαι Iamb. in Nic.p.110
P., cf. p.98 P.5 repair, put in good order,φ. καὶ βελτιοῦν PLond.3.1044.22
(vi A. D.): —[voice] Pass., of a church, Palestine Dept. of Antiquities Quarterly 3.97 (vi A. D.).Greek-English dictionary (Αγγλικά Ελληνικά-λεξικό) > φιλοκαλέω
